<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">1. LSPDFR (Los Santos Police Department First Response)</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">If you're serious about roleplaying or want to experience the game from the law&rsquo;s side, LSPDFR is a must-have. This mod lets you become a cop, respond to callouts, and even conduct traffic stops. It transforms the gameplay loop entirely, letting you see how the other half lives in Los Santos. While not about fleeing the police, it deepens your appreciation for how they operate in-game.





<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">2. Better Chases+</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">Vanilla police chases often lack variety. Better Chases+ improves the intensity and duration of police pursuits, adding smarter AI and more dynamic responses to your actions. Officers will now coordinate roadblocks, call in helicopters at appropriate times, and use spike strips more effectively. It makes every chase feel unique.



3. Crime and Police Rebalance & Enhancement



<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">This mod takes a broader approach by tweaking how crimes are reported, how long police take to respond, and how wanted levels behave. For example, stealing a car doesn&rsquo;t immediately summon an army, and silent kills remain unnoticed unless witnessed. It's ideal for stealthier players or anyone wanting a more logical reaction system.





<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">4. Police Search Mod</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">Ever wondered why the cops never actually <em data-start="2086" data-end="2092">look for you once you&rsquo;re out of sight? This mod fixes that. After escaping the initial sightline, the police will now actively search your last known location, increasing tension during a getaway. It&rsquo;s perfect for players who enjoy strategic escapes and don&rsquo;t want to rely on hiding in an alley for ten seconds.





<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">5. Stop The Ped</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">Compatible with LSPDFR, Stop The Ped enhances interactions with NPCs while playing as a cop. You can frisk pedestrians, run background checks, and issue more realistic citations. It&rsquo;s a favorite among players who use multiple law enforcement mods and want deeper immersion.





<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">6. Callout Interface and Callout Pack Mods</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">These mods expand the types of police callouts you can receive while using LSPDFR. From traffic stops to high-speed pursuits, these callouts make your gameplay as a cop feel like a living, breathing part of Los Santos. Even if you&rsquo;re just watching how AI police operate, these packs enrich the experience.





<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">7. Realistic Weapon Force & Tactics (RWFT)</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">This mod adjusts how law enforcement uses weapons. SWAT teams won&rsquo;t randomly pull out rocket launchers, and regular officers behave more cautiously during shootouts. It makes gunfights more grounded and balanced, especially for players using enhanced realism setups.





<h3 style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">8. DispatchWorks</h3>


<p style="font-family: Consolas, monospace; white-space-collapse: preserve;">Tired of seeing the same patrol cars over and over? DispatchWorks adds over 150 lore-friendly vehicles to the game&rsquo;s law enforcement fleet. It diversifies patrol units based on region and wanted level, making chases feel less repetitive and more unpredictable.
